2.10.9. Use the CLB Pay Key
The amount to deduct from the card is either transmitted to the coin
selector via serial interface or pre-set to the coin selector with a price
setting card.
Only CLB Pay Key with personalisation matching the personalisation of
the coin selector are accepted.
Upon insertion of the CLB Pay Key into the coin slot of the coin selector
the price is deducted from the CLB Pay Key in the coin slot. Then the
according pulses are emitted or the price deducted from the CLB Pay Key
is transmitted to the machine.
2.11. Bluetooth Functionality
The Bluetooth functionality uses the Bluetooth Low Energy communication
standard implemented in cell phones using Android 5.0 or higher or
iPhone 5 or higher.
All Bluetooth functionality require to have the whcashless App to be
installed on the cell phone.
